The average salary for a biofuels production manager in Connecticut is around $119,370 per year.
Avg Salary
Biofuels production managers earn an average yearly salary of $119,370.
Wages typically start from $79,320 and go up to $194,180.

How do biofuels production manager salaries compare to similar careers?
Biofuels production managers earn 10% less than similar careers in Connecticut. On average, they make less than financial managers but more than supply chain managers.
